    Abstract: A fly ash-based fire-prevention and extinguishing material with carbon dioxide mineralized and stored, and a preparation method thereof are provided. The preparation method includes: separately weighing 100 parts to 120 parts of water, 1 part to 3 parts of a solid strong alkali, and 20 parts to 40 parts of a fly ash as raw materials, pouring the raw materials into a reactor successively to obtain a resulting mixture, and stirring the resulting mixture at a high rotational speed; adding 10 parts to 20 parts of a solubilizing agent to the reactor, sealing the reactor, introducing carbon dioxide to the reactor at room temperature to maintain a carbon dioxide pressure to obtain a resulting slurry, and stirring the resulting slurry at a high rotational speed; and further introducing carbon dioxide into the reactor to increase the carbon dioxide pressure, and stirring the resulting slurry at a low rotational speed.

    Abstract: The present invention provides a fly ash-based environmentally-friendly hydrogel with a high water retention for preventing and controlling spontaneous combustion of coal in a mine and a preparation method thereof. The hydrogel includes the following raw materials in the following weight percentages: 10% to 30% of a gel-forming material A, 20% to 45% of a crosslinking material B, and water as a balance, where the gel-forming material A is prepared by physical blending of a biodegradable superabsorbent resin, anionic polyacrylamide, a sesbania gum, and fly ash in a weight ratio of (1-3):(0.5-1):(0.5-1):(95-98); and the crosslinking material B is prepared by subjecting zeolite, expandable graphite, and an aluminum citrate complex in a weight ratio of (60-78):(20-36):(2-4) to mixing, dispersing, adsorbing, and freeze-drying.
